What Is Non-Stick Cookware Made Of?

What makes non-stick cookware so effective? It’s all about the special coating on the surface that prevents food from sticking. Most non-stick pans have a layer made from polytetrafluoroethylene, or PTFE, which you might know as Teflon.
This synthetic material creates a smooth, slippery surface that stops food from clinging. Some non-stick cookware uses ceramic coatings instead, which are made from inorganic minerals and offer a chemical-free alternative. Underneath these coatings, manufacturers typically use aluminum or stainless steel for durability and even heat distribution.
When you pick non-stick cookware, understanding these materials helps you choose the right one for your cooking style. Just remember, the magic lies in that unique coating, designed to make cooking and cleanup easier for you.

Surface Chemistry Explained
The secret behind non-stick cookware lies in the surface chemistry of its coatings. These coatings, often made from materials like PTFE, create a smooth, low-energy surface that repels water and oils. When you cook, food molecules don’t bond with this surface, so they slide right off instead of sticking.
The coating’s chemical structure reduces adhesion by minimizing the attractive forces between the food and the pan. This means less scrubbing and easier cleanup for you. However, these coatings need careful handling—abrasive tools or high heat can damage them, exposing the underlying metal and causing food to stick.
Understanding this chemistry helps you appreciate why non-stick pans perform as they do and why proper use extends their non-stick properties.
Heat Distribution Effects
When cooking with non-stick cookware, how heat spreads across the surface plays a crucial role in its performance. Non-stick pans often have aluminum or copper cores that conduct heat quickly and evenly. This means you won’t get hot spots that burn your food while other areas remain undercooked.
You’ll notice that the heat distribution helps your food cook consistently, requiring less oil or butter. However, since some non-stick coatings aren’t designed for extremely high heat, it’s best to keep your cooking temperature moderate. Doing so preserves the coating and maintains even heat flow.

Safe Cooking Tips for Non-Stick Cookware
To keep your non-stick cookware in top condition and guarantee your meals stay healthy, it’s important to follow a few simple safety tips. First, avoid overheating your pans; non-stick coatings can degrade at high temperatures, so cook on low to medium heat. Never preheat an empty pan, as this can cause damage.
Use wooden, silicone, or plastic utensils to prevent scratching the surface—metal tools can ruin the coating. Also, don’t use aerosol cooking sprays, which leave residues that affect non-stick performance. Make certain good ventilation while cooking, as overheated pans may release fumes.
Finally, replace your cookware if you notice peeling or flaking, since ingesting flakes can be harmful. Following these tips helps you cook safely and extend your cookware’s lifespan.
Cleaning and Maintaining Non-Stick Cookware
Proper cleaning and maintenance play an essential role in preserving the non-stick coating and ensuring your cookware lasts longer. After cooking, let your pan cool before washing it with warm, soapy water using a soft sponge or cloth. Avoid abrasive scrubbers or steel wool, as they can damage the surface.
For stubborn residue, soak the pan in warm water for a few minutes before gently scrubbing. Dry your cookware thoroughly to prevent water spots and potential rust on metal parts. Store non-stick pans carefully by stacking them with a cloth or paper towel between to avoid scratches.
Regularly check for signs of wear and replace cookware if the coating starts peeling or flaking, as damaged surfaces can affect performance and safety.

How to Choose the Right Non-Stick Cookware for Your Kitchen
Taking care to avoid common mistakes is just one part of maintaining your non-stick cookware. To choose the right set, consider your cooking habits first. If you cook often and want durability, look for hard-anodized aluminum pans—they’re sturdy and heat evenly.
For easy cleaning, opt for ceramic non-stick coatings, but know they might wear out faster. Check the cookware’s compatibility with your stove, especially if you use induction. Size matters too; pick pans that fit your typical meal portions without crowding your stove.
Finally, avoid cheap options that sacrifice coating quality. Investing in reputable brands ensures better performance and longer lifespan. By focusing on material, compatibility, and your cooking style, you’ll select non-stick cookware that fits your kitchen perfectly.

Can Non-Stick Cookware Be Used in the Oven?
You can use non-stick cookware in the oven, but only if the manufacturer says it’s oven-safe. Always check the temperature limit, usually around 350-500°F, to avoid damaging the coating or handles.
Using it above the recommended temperature can cause the non-stick surface to degrade. Some handles may not withstand high heat, so verifying oven safety is essential. When in doubt, consult the product guidelines or contact the manufacturer.

How Long Does Non-Stick Cookware Typically Last?
Non-stick cookware typically lasts about 3 to 5 years, depending on usage and care. If you avoid metal utensils, harsh cleaning, and high heat, you’ll extend its lifespan and keep it performing well longer.
Is Non-Stick Cookware Dishwasher Safe?
Most non-stick cookware isn’t dishwasher safe because harsh detergents and high heat can damage the coating. You’ll want to hand wash it gently with a soft sponge to keep it lasting longer and working well.
This helps maintain the cookware’s non-stick properties and extends its lifespan. Avoid using abrasive scrubbers or strong cleaning agents.
